Description

The 4-star Al Mukhtara International Hotel offers comfort and convenience whether you're on business or holiday in Medina. Featuring a complete list of amenities, guests will find their stay at the property a comfortable one. Facilities like 24-hour room service, free Wi-Fi in all rooms, 24-hour security, grocery deliveries, 24-hour front desk are readily available for you to enjoy. Closet, television LCD/plasma screen, mirror, linens, internet access – wireless can be found in selected guestrooms. The hotel offers various recreational opportunities. For reliable service and professional staff, Al Mukhtara International Hotel caters to your needs.

I booked a room here in December 2023 and it costed me around 250 SAR for one night which is reasonable as compared to other similar hotels in this vicinity. If its your first visit to Madinah, you'll feel that rooms are smaller and service is not very great but thats how it is across the board. All hotels of similar category have smaller rooms and not a great room service so if you can afford, don't go for these and book yourself a 5 star one (Movenpick, Hilton etc). Something specifically about this hotel: room service is not very great, they need to train their staff. Elevators are very annoying and mostly full. In terms of distance, it is not very far away and the a good location to stay if you can walk for 5-7 minutes.
